How am I covered for a company vehicle accident?

Asked on Aug 04th, 2022 on Business Litigation - Nevada
More details to this question:
I am being sued for hitting a car in a company vehicle while I was working for the company. I am no longer working there and was served papers, isn’t the company owner liable for this? What actions do I take

You may be covered under your employers automobile liability insurance policy. You need to contact your human resources and explain what happened and ask them if you would be covered. Additionally, you may be covered under your own insurance policy if not covered under your employers insurance policy.
